tROubLeshOOtinG

Problem

Cause?

solution

Assembly
too tight

• Bottom bracket

shell too wide

• Bottom bracket

shell not faced

• Bottom bracket

shell threads mis-
aligned

• “Stack” of parts is

wrong

Face the bottom bracket shell

to remove all paint and
square the surface.

Make sure the bottom bracket

shell is within tolerance (see
page 6).

If shell is faced and tolerance

is correct, remove the 1.0
mm spacer and reassemble.
If this does not correct the
problem, change the stock
elastomer washer on the left
side to the thinner, 2.5 mm
(available as an accessory-
see your dealer).

If this assembly is loose, switch back

to the standard 3.5 mm elastomer.

Assembly
too loose

• Bottom bracket

shell is too narrow

• Bottom bracket

shell not faced

• Bottom bracket

shell threads mis-
aligned

• “Stack” of parts is

wrong

Face the bottom bracket shell

to remove all paint and
square the surface.

Make sure the bottom bracket

shell is within tolerance (see
page 6).

If shell is faced and tolerance

is correct, add an additional
1.0 mm spacer (available
as an accessory- see your
dealer) to the left side and
reassemble.

If this assembly is too tight, change

the stock 3.5 mm elastomer to a

2.5 mm elastomer, available as an

accessory- see your dealer.

Chain-line
incorrect

• Incorrect bottom

bracket shell align-
ment

• Incorrect chain-

rings

• Incorrect spacers

on axle

If the chain-line is incorrect,
shifting performance may be
impaired. The 1.0 mm spacers
can be moved from side-to-
side or removed as necessary,
as long as correct bearing
adjustment is achieved. The
spacer arrangement used in
this manual should result in a
chain-line of 43.5 mm.
